Bisht · Journal of alternative and complementary medicine (New York, N.Y.) 2014 · Single-arm open-label pilot study · n=10

A multimodal intervention for patients with secondary progressive multiple sclerosis: feasibility and effect on fatigue.

What was done

This was a single-arm, open-label pilot study evaluating the feasibility and effect on fatigue of a 12-month multimodal intervention in patients with secondary progressive multiple sclerosis. Out of 13 subjects enrolled in a 2-week run-in phase, 10 were eligible and entered the 12-month study. The intervention consisted of a modified paleolithic diet with supplements, stretching and strengthening exercises combined with electrical stimulation of trunk and lower limb muscles, meditation, and massage. Adherence was recorded through daily logs, safety via monthly questionnaires and blood tests, and perceived fatigue using the Fatigue Severity Scale (FSS) at baseline and months 1, 2, 3, 6, 9, and 12.

What was found

Eight of the 10 participants completed the 12-month study, and 6 fully adhered to the regimen. Average adherence exceeded 90% of days for diet and 75% of days for exercise and muscle stimulation. Participants averaged 13.3 minutes of meditation and 7.2 minutes of massage per day. No adverse side effects were reported. Among completers, group average FSS scores decreased from 5.7 at baseline to 3.32 at 12 months (p = 0.0008).

Why it matters

The study shows that an intensive, multi-component lifestyle and physical intervention is feasible for patients with secondary progressive multiple sclerosis and may provide substantial relief from fatigue.

Limits

The study is severely limited by a very small sample size (n = 10 enrolled, n = 8 completed) and the lack of a control group, preventing distinction between intervention effects and placebo response or natural disease fluctuations. Because multiple therapies were combined simultaneously, the specific contribution or efficacy of individual components cannot be determined.
